Stone Lodge presents a competitive pricing structure relative to both Deschutes County and the state of Oregon. For instance, the monthly rate for a studio at Stone Lodge is $2,495, significantly lower than the county average of $4,373 and the state average of $3,815. Similarly, their one-bedroom units are priced at $3,175, which remains attractive compared to Deschutes County's $4,059 and Oregon's $3,904. The two-bedroom apartments also reflect this trend - at $4,595, they are only slightly above the county's price of $4,539 but notably below the state's average of $4,436. Overall, Stone Lodge offers residents an appealing value in terms of cost while maintaining proximity to regional amenities and attractions.

Stone Lodge in Bend, Oregon is best suited for seniors who want an active, value-driven independent-living setting with the option to layer in assistance as needs evolve. This community serves those who prize a robust social calendar, approachable staff, and a reasonable monthly cost relative to other local senior housing. It is particularly attractive to families seeking a welcoming campus with on-site amenities, transportation, housekeeping, and the flexibility to add care through Right at Home within the apartment. It is not the pick for anyone who requires immediate, ongoing skilled nursing or a rigorous continuum of care, nor for those who insist on flawless, restaurant-grade dining every day without variability.
The daily living experience at Stone Lodge can be very compelling. Reviewers consistently highlight a bright, clean campus and a staff that feels genuinely friendly and cohesive, from the director to maintenance. Residents enjoy a generous range of activities - art classes, bingo, music, outings, fitness options, and social events - within a setting that emphasizes sociability and independent lifestyle. Apartment layouts appeal for their space and ease of navigation, with several residents mentioning balconies, two-bedroom options, and the sense of a well-kept, modern environment. The value proposition stands out, with affordable rent for the Bend area and practical conveniences such as on-site housekeeping and transportation, plus the ability to add care services right in the apartment when needed.
Yet, Stone Lodge carries notable drawbacks that families should weigh carefully. Food quality and consistency emerge as the most persistent concerns, with reviewers reporting meals that range from acceptable to disappointingly undercooked or bland. Dining service can feel slow or crowded at times, and some residents note that seating arrangements at meals create friction for newcomers. Housekeeping, while included, is not uniformly robust across all reviews, and several accounts describe periods of limited service or rushed attention. Ownership changes have left some families feeling the dining and activity menu declined in certain periods, which feeds into a sense of inconsistency that can affect overall satisfaction.
These cons do not overwhelm the positives, but they do shape a practical verdict. The strong points - friendly, attentive staff; a wide array of activities; solid transportation and housekeeping options; and good value - often cushion the impact of dining or staffing hiccups. Residents who participate actively in programs tend to build meaningful social ties, which in turn offsets occasional gaps in meals or service. The availability of Right at Home within the community offers a meaningful pathway to maintain or escalate personal care without relocating, a feature that materially lowers friction for families facing longer-term care decisions. In short, the pros create a livable, engaging atmosphere that many families will judge worth the trade-offs.
Stone Lodge is not the right fit for everyone. For those who require immediate, high-touch assisted living or memory care, other communities with more intensive on-site clinical staffing may deliver a smoother care transition. Families prioritizing culinary excellence and consistently premium dining experiences may be disappointed by the variable kitchen performance and the perception of declining food quality under certain management periods. Also, a single elevator and related mobility bottlenecks can pose practical challenges for residents with limited mobility, and some may prefer a campus with more predictable housekeeping and shorter wait times in dining or service.
For decision-makers, a disciplined, first-hand assessment is essential. Visit with a plan to sample multiple meals, observe the dining flow during peak times, and talk to several residents about daily routines and lasting friendships. Verify current ownership and management expectations, especially around staffing levels and programming, since changes in ownership have colored experiences in the past. Confirm what is included in the rent versus what is optional, and explore the scope of Right at Home services that can be incorporated as needs evolve. Check elevator access and floor plans, and assess proximity to medical facilities, family visitation, and local amenities. When these factors align, Stone Lodge can deliver a warm, active retirement experience that remains financially attractive and emotionally supportive for the right family and resident.

This part of Bend, Oregon offers convenient access to a variety of amenities essential for senior living. With several physicians, hospitals, pharmacies, and places of worship within close proximity, residents can easily access healthcare services and spiritual support. The numerous cafes and restaurants provide opportunities for socializing and enjoying meals without having to travel far. Additionally, the nearby parks offer peaceful outdoor spaces for relaxation and recreation. Overall, this neighborhood offers a well-rounded community with essential services and recreational options for seniors looking to settle in a vibrant area of Bend.
